As of March 2025, “The Walking Dead” has concluded its narrative with Season 11, which aired its final episode in November 2022. There is no official Season 12 for the series. However, the universe of “The Walking Dead” continues to expand through various spin-offs and related media.

While the main series has ended, the world of “The Walking Dead” remains vibrant through spin-offs like “Fear the Walking Dead,” “The Walking Dead: World Beyond,” and upcoming projects centered on key characters. These expansions offer fans new narratives and perspectives within the same universe.
